ERASE
Click this button to erase the PCMCIA card in the camera. This is the same as selecting all images in the driver image window when CAMERA is the source and then clicking the DELETE button.
You may be able to recover images deleted with this button; refer to RECOVER below for details.
FORMAT
Click this button to format the PCMCIA card in the camera. This action is similar to formatting a floppy diskette or hard disk on your computer system. Existing images (and all other data) on the card are permanently removed and cannot be recovered.
